import moment from 'moment';
export const timestampToTime = timestamp => {
const now = new Date().getTime();
const nowDate = moment.unix(now.toString().length === 13 ? now / 1000 : now).format('MM/DD');
let date = moment.unix(timestamp.toString().length === 13 ? timestamp / 1000 : timestamp).format('MM/DD');
if (date === 'Invalid date') {
date = '';
}
return nowDate === date
? moment.unix(timestamp.toString().length === 13 ? timestamp / 1000 : timestamp).format('HH:mm')
: date;
};
export const timestampToDateString = timestamp => {
return moment.unix(timestamp.toString().length === 13 ? timestamp / 1000 : timestamp).format('LL');
};
export const timestampFromNow = timestamp => {
return moment(timestamp).fromNow();
};
export const isUrl = urlString => {
const regex = /^(http|https):\/\/[^ "]+$/;
return regex.test(urlString);
};
export const isImage = fileType => {
const regex = /^image\/.+$/;
return regex.test(fileType);
};
export const isEmpty = value => {
return value === null || value === undefined || value.length === 0;
};
export const isNull = value => {
try {
return value === null;
} catch (e) {
return false;
}
};
export const setCookie = (key, value) => {
document.cookie = `${key}=${value}; expires=Fri, 31 Dec 9999 23:59:59 GMT`;
};
export const getCookie = key => {
let name = `${key}=`;
let ca = document.cookie.split(';');
for (let i = 0; i < ca.length; i++) {
let c = ca[i];
if (!c) continue;
while (c.charAt(0) === ' ') {
c = c.substring(1);
}
if (c.indexOf(name) === 0) {
return c.substring(name.length, c.length);
}
}
return '';
};
export const getVariableFromUrl = () => {
let vars = {};
let hashes = window.location.href.slice(window.location.href.indexOf('?') + 1).split('&');
for (let i = 0; i < hashes.length; i++) {
let hash = hashes[i].split('=');
vars[hash[0]] = hash[1];
}
return vars;
};
export const errorAlert = (message, reload = true) => {
alert(message);
if (reload) {
location.reload(true);
}
};
export const redirectToIndex = message => {
if (message) {
errorAlert(message, false);
}
window.location.href = 'index.html';
};
export const setDataInElement = (target, key, data) => {
target.dataset[`${key}`] = data;
};
export const getDataInElement = (target, key) => {
return target.dataset[`${key}`];
};
export const createDivEl = ({ id, className, content, background }) => {
const el = document.createElement('div');
if (id) {
el.id = id;
}
if (className) {
el.className = Array.isArray(className) ? className.join(' ') : className;
}
if (content) {
el.innerHTML = content;
}
if (background) {
el.style.backgroundImage = `url(${background})`;
}
return el;
};
export const isScrollBottom = target => {
return target.scrollTop + target.offsetHeight >= target.scrollHeight;
};
export const appendToFirst = (target, newElement) => {
if (target.childNodes.length > 0) {
target.insertBefore(newElement, target.childNodes[0]);
} else {
target.appendChild(newElement);
}
};
const hasClass = (target, className) => {
return target.classList
? target.classList.contains(className)
: new RegExp('(^| )' + className + '( |$)', 'gi').test(target.className);
};
export const addClass = (target, className) => {
if (target.classList) {
if (!(className in target.classList)) {
target.classList.add(className);
}
} else {
if (target.className.indexOf(className) < 0) {
target.className += ` ${className}`;
}
}
};
export const removeClass = (target, className) => {
if (target.classList) {
target.classList.remove(className);
} else {
target.className = target.className.replace(
new RegExp('(^|\\b)' + className.split(' ').join('|') + '(\\b|$)', 'gi'),
''
);
}
};
export const toggleClass = (target, className) => {
hasClass(target, className) ? removeClass(target, className) : addClass(target, className);
};
export const uuid4 = () => {
let d = new Date().getTime();
return 'xxxxxxxx-xxxx-4xxx-yxxx-xxxxxxxxxxxx'.replace(/[xy]/g, function(c) {
const r = ((d + Math.random() * 16) % 16) | 0;
d = Math.floor(d / 16);
return (c === 'x' ? r : (r & 0x3) | 0x8).toString(16);
});
};
export const protectFromXSS = text => {
return typeof text === 'string'
? text
.replace(/\&/g, '&')
.replace(/\</g, '<')
.replace(/\>/g, '>')
.replace(/\"/g, '"')
.replace(/\'/g, ''')
: text;
};
export const notify = (message) => {
// Let's check if the browser supports notifications
if (!('Notification' in window)) {
alert('This browser does not support desktop notification');
}
// Let's check whether notification permissions have already been granted
else if (Notification.permission === 'granted') {
// If it's okay let's create a notification
var notification = new Notification(message);
}
// Otherwise, we need to ask the user for permission
else if (Notification.permission !== 'denied') {
Notification.requestPermission().then(function (permission) {
// If the user accepts, let's create a notification
if (permission === 'granted') {
var notification = new Notification(message);
}
});
}
// At last, if the user has denied notifications, and you
// want to be respectful there is no need to bother them any more.
}
